Spa has always been slightly odd in this respect. The crowd on the Saturday is massive - stands rammed. Parking is strict, gates properly manned. Then really surprising numbers of people leave a few hours after the start and Sunday is far less busy. They also stop manning car parks, paddock access is no longer controlled, it’s very relaxed. Arriving at midnight and staying till the finish would be a very cheap deal. Late on Sat night I moved my car from a field 10 mins walk from the Les Combes entrance to a spot about 20m from the gate.

The time from pre-dawn to about lunchtime is magical in any 24H race but even more so at Spa because of the huge contrast with the madness of Saturday.

Shame that there are so many negative comments about the race ......

It is what it is! SRO make the rules, if they don't fall in with your ideals then you don't have to watch - simple.

Due to work issues, I couldn't make it this year but I have been six times in the past and loved every minute of the event. Yes ..... for some, there are frustrations with the FCY/SC rules that SRO employ but, guys, it's their baby so they play by their rules.
Personally, I don't have any issues with the rules - IMHO, they are infinitely better that anything that comes out of IMSa - which is why I choose not to watch any of it.
Enjoyed the race from afar this year and caught about 18 hours of the coverage and really had no issues with any of it - at least it is available and if you don't enjoy Watti fumbling through the commentary you can always turn the sound down!
Very pleased for Raffaele Marciello - he has been after this one for a few years and IMO has been one of the stand out GT3 drivers this year and thoroughly deserved the win and also Jules Gounon has had some brilliant drives - Oulton Park for one.
Hope I can get there next year as i enjoy this even more than Le Mans.
